Winter warnings Know the signs of frostbite and hypothermia USPS 1/27/15 If you work outside, you should take precautions to avoid frostbite, hypothermia and other winter hazards. Frostbite, damage to body tissue, creates a loss of feeling or pale appearance in the extremities, such as fingers, toes, ear lobes or the tip of the nose. A […]

It all adds up Unused sick leave helps CSRS and FERS retirees USPS – 01.22.15 – Conserving sick leave can extend service time for employees getting ready to retire. Civil Service Retirement System (CSRS) and Federal Employees Retirement Systems (FERS) employees will receive credit on their basic retirement annuities for all accrued and unused sick […]
